ENEE408G
Capstone Design Project: Multimedia Signal Processing
Prerequisites: ENEE420 or 425. An introductory course on multimedia signal processing bringing real-world design experience to students using state-of-the-art multimedia software and hardware. Lectures will provide basic theories and principles on multimedia compression, processing, communications, security, and recognition. Click here for more course information.
